Synthetic hair is simpy very fine plastic filaments.  It is easier to handle, due to its ability to hold the basic curl after washing.  Most of them require very little styling after washing. The life of a good synthetic wig can be 1 - 2 years depending on receiving the proper care. Synthetic wigs are more natural-looking than ever before.  It is less costly than human hair wigs, they retain their style well, but the style can not be changed - they come pre cut and styles and hold their shape even after washing,
